About the Position
The Supply Administration is responsible for a large part of the Region of Västra Götaland's logistics and supply operations. This includes the supply of materials, textiles, assistive devices, and pharmaceuticals, as well as the production and distribution of food and meals. We transport a large volume of laboratory samples, mail, and waste. We also supply home-care patients with prescribed assistive devices and pharmaceutical-adjacent products according to specific agreements with the region's municipalities.
The Development Unit within the Supply Administration is responsible for driving strategic development, quality-driven business development, process orientation, and innovation in line with the Administration's mission and goals.
As part of this mission, the Development Unit is responsible for analyzing, planning, and implementing business changes to streamline or otherwise develop logistics and supply processes, based on the Administration's overarching goals and the organization's established needs. In some cases, this involves overarching long-term strategic work, while in others it involves more operational/tactical development of logistics processes.
